Analysis of the Influence of Leadership Style, Job Satisfaction, and Work Environment on Employee Performance in PT Kereta Api Indonesia (Persero) Regional Division I North Sumatra Nisa Hafiza; Akhmad Taufik; Muhammad Yalzamul Insan

Abstract

The purpose of this study was to analyze the influence of leadership style, job satisfaction, and work environment on employee performance at PT Kereta Api Indonesia (Persero) Region 1, North Sumatra Province. This study also identified problems related to the relationship between leaders and employees, dissatisfaction with wages, and discomfort in the work environment. The method used is a quantitative approach with multiple linear regression analysis using SPSS version 25. Data collection techniques include sample observation and questionnaires given to 40 employees. The results of the study indicate that leadership style partially does not have a significant effect on employee performance. Job satisfaction has a positive and significant effect partially on employee performance, while the work environment has an insignificant effect partially. However, simultaneously, leadership style, job satisfaction, and work environment have a significant positive effect on employee performance
Analysis Of the Influence of Work Discipline and Motivation on The Performance of Employees of The Central Statistics Agency (BPS) Of Langkat Regency Abdul Rahman Effendi; Ahmad Azmi; Akhmad Taufik

Abstract

This study aims to analyze work discipline and motivation for employee performance at the Central Statistics Agency (BPS) of Langkat Regency. Where there is a bound variable, namely employee performance and there are two independent variables, namely work discipline and work motivation. This study uses primary data by searching for data through the office of the Central Statistics Agency (BPS) of Lalat Regency. The data analysis model in this study uses Multiple Linear Regression. The results of the study showed that the variables of work discipline and work motivation had a significant effect on employee performance at the Central Statistics Agency (BPS) of Langkat Regency.
THE RELATIONSHIP BETWEEN TURNOVER INTENTION AND EMPLOYEE WORK PRODUCTIVITY ON SUPPLY CHAIN MANAGEMENT EFFECTIVENESS (A Study on Manufacturing Companies in the Medan Industrial Area) Siswa Pratama; Akhmad Taufik; Taha Mohd Omar

Abstract

This study aims to analyze the direct and indirect influence of Turnover Intention and Employee Work Productivity on Supply Chain Management (SCM) Effectiveness. SCM effectiveness is measured through the dimensions of reliability, responsiveness, flexibility, cost, and asset management. The population in this study consists of operational and managerial employees in the logistics/distribution sector. A sample of 150 respondents was taken using purposive sampling technique. Data were analyzed using Structural Equation Modeling (SEM) with the assistance of SmartPLS software. The results show that: (1) Turnover Intention has a negative and significant relationship with Work Productivity; (2) Turnover Intention has a negative and significant relationship with SCM Effectiveness; (3) Work Productivity has a positive and significant relationship with SCM Effectiveness; and (4) Work Productivity partially mediates the relationship between Turnover Intention and SCM Effectiveness. These findings imply that management needs to implement employee retention and productivity enhancement strategies to maintain optimal supply chain performance.
